Looking to buy an Xbox 360, could use some advice.
Hey all, I'd like to get a new Xbox 360, but I've never had any sort of Game Console, so I really have no idea what the difference between all the models is. (Slim, 250 GB Elite, Kinect etc...) Is it worth it to buy a more expensive Model? I'm a very casual Gamer, and I don't play a lot either. Your thoughts and advice would be much appreciated, thanks!

Re: Looking to buy an Xbox 360, could use some advice.
The entry level ones are usually aimed at the more casual gamer and generally just dont come with as much. But you can but the extra stuff later if you need it. The biggest difference in the more expensive one is it will have a bigger hard drive(for saving files and also things purchased from the store games/music etc.) and the Kinect is just he Kinect bar which is microsofts Movement Sensor thing. I personally dont know anyone who gets any use out of that silly Kinect thing, but it may interest you. Anyways hope that helps a little, if your really casual gamer the cheapest one you can find is probably the best.

Re: Looking to buy an Xbox 360, could use some advice.
DLC (Downloadable content) and digital games.
Many games nowadays offer DLC, some bad, some good, that adds new features, new missions, etc to the game. However, they also take up HDD space. Some easily hit 1-2 GB in size and thus would kill the 4Gb really fast. Digital games (Fez, The Walking Dead, Limbo, Bastion, Castle Crashers) typically cannot be bought at a store and are sold online only and are great games, but again, take up HDD space to install. If you plan to never use or get those, then you can ignore them, but be aware, most GOTY (Game of the Year) editions of games include all the DLC out for the game, but don't run off disc but instead must be installed on the HDD to run.
